Viewing your event guest list

Find your guest list

You can view everyone who has registered for your event from your organiser dashboard. This list shows all confirmed guests, their party size, and whether they have been checked in at the door.

  1. Open the Crowdstack app and go to Events.
  2. Tap the event you want to manage.
  3. Select Guests from the event menu.

You will see a searchable list of every person on your guest list. The list updates automatically as new registrations arrive.

Understanding guest status

Each entry in your guest list shows the current state of that registration:

  • Registered: The guest has signed up but has not yet arrived.
  • Checked in: The guest has been scanned or marked present by your door team.
  • Cancelled: The guest has withdrawn their registration.
  • No show: The event has ended and the guest did not attend.

The summary bar at the top of the page displays total expected guests, arrivals, VIPs and promoter-attributed bookings. If you need to find a specific person, use the search bar at the top of the list. You can filter by admission status, arrival state or VIP nomination.

Managing individual guests

Tap on any guest's name to see their full profile. From here you can:

  • View their party size and registration time.
  • Manually adjust their admission status (confirm, waitlist or decline).
  • Update their VIP status or add door notes.
  • Remove them from the list if required.

Note that editing guest profiles, viewing relationship history and adding private notes requires an Organizer Core or Pro subscription.

Bulk actions

You can select multiple guests using the checkboxes next to their names. Once selected, use the bulk action menu to:

  • Confirm or remove VIP status.
  • Mark guests as no-shows.
  • Approve places or move guests to the waitlist.
  • Decline place requests.

Door team access

If you have assigned staff to work the door, they can also view the guest list but only through the dedicated Door Scanner interface at /door. Door staff see a simplified view focused on fast check-ins and cannot edit campaign settings or billing details.
